RE: flea mkt 6L6gc army amplifier find

I had one similar to that! As I remember it sounding OK but had a restricted frequency response (about 60-8,000) because they were usually used with PA horns like in Mash. I also had a couple of Air force se 6BQ5 SE amps that were used with Mikes and reflector dishes for aircraft detection. They sounded great after I built an RIAA Phono section.
